Sumadhwavijaya is the most valued Kavya written by Sri Narayana Panditacharyaru. Sri Narayana Panditacharyaru is called "KaviKula Tilaka". If you read the sloka (Ref 6th Sarga sloka 38) one can make out the way how they explain the given prameya. How did Acharyaru explain the shape of the Bharath Khanda? They clearly explain that from Himayala to Ramsetu the Bharath khanda(India) looks like a BOW shape. One should definitely wonder when there was no aerial view and no satellites and drones how Sri Anand Teertharu explained the shape of the Bharath Khanda? Not only that they also explain that the nation is been put a crown as Lord Narayana himself situated in Uttara Badari(where people can visit). Sri Anand Teertharu reaches the Badari Narayanana and submits their newly written "Bhasya to Bagavadgeetha".
